发布 Sedona 版本¶
本页面面向 Sedona PMC,用于发布 Sedona 版本。
Warning
本页所有脚本都应在本地 Sedona Git 仓库 master 分支下,通过单一脚本文件运行。
0. 准备一个空脚本文件¶
- 在本地 Sedona Git 仓库 master 分支下运行:
echo '#!/bin/bash' > create-release.sh
chmod 777 create-release.sh
- 用您喜欢的 GUI 文本编辑器打开
create-release.sh。 - 不断把本页上的脚本复制粘贴到该文件中,覆盖原有内容。
- 不要直接将脚本复制粘贴到终端,因为
clipboard.js的一个 bug 会在这种情形下产生换行符问题。 - 每次更新该脚本后运行
./create-release.sh来执行。
1. 检查所有文件头中的 ASF 版权声明¶
- 运行以下脚本:
#!/bin/bash
wget -q https://archive.apache.org/dist/creadur/apache-rat-0.15/apache-rat-0.15-bin.tar.gz
tar -xvf apache-rat-0.15-bin.tar.gz
git clone --shared --branch master https://github.com/apache/sedona.git sedona-src
java -jar apache-rat-0.15/apache-rat-0.15.jar -d sedona-src > report.txt
- 阅读生成的 report.txt 文件,确保所有源代码文件都包含 ASF 版权声明。
- 删除生成的报告与克隆的源码:
#!/bin/bash
rm -rf apache-rat-0.15
rm -rf sedona-src
rm report.txt
2. 更新 Sedona Python、R 与 Zeppelin 的版本号¶
请确认以下文件中的 Sedona 版本均为 1.9.0:
- https://github.com/apache/sedona/blob/master/python/sedona/version.py
- https://github.com/apache/sedona/blob/master/python/pyproject.toml(
[project]下的version字段) - https://github.com/apache/sedona/blob/master/R/DESCRIPTION
- https://github.com/apache/sedona/blob/99239524f17389fc4ae9548ea88756f8ea538bb9/R/R/dependencies.R#L42
- https://github.com/apache/sedona/blob/master/zeppelin/package.json
Warning
python/pyproject.toml 中的 version 字段是 setuptools 在构建 Python sdist 与 wheel 时使用的版本号。如果该字段未更新,即便 python/sedona/version.py 已更新,发布到 PyPI 的 artifact 仍会带有旧版本号。
3. 更新发布说明¶
在 cut release candidate 之前,请确保 docs/setup/release-notes.md 已包含 1.9.0 的条目,总结自上一版本以来的所有变更。该文件会被投票邮件与公告邮件直接引用,因此必须出现在发布 tag 中。
4. 更新 mkdocs.yml¶
- 把
mkdocs.yml中的以下变量改为本次要发布的版本:sedona_create_release.current_versionsedona_create_release.current_rcsedona_create_release.current_git_tagsedona_create_release.current_snapshot
- 然后通过
mkdocs serve编译网站,本地浏览器中即可看到本页生成的脚本。 - 如有需要,也可以发布该网站,发布步骤见本文末尾。

7. 投票失败¶
如果投票未通过:
- 在投票邮件中说明我们将创建另一个 release candidate。
- 从第 4 步
更新 mkdocs.yml重新开始。请把 release candidate ID 递增(如1.9.0-rc2),并相应更新mkdocs.yml中的sedona_create_release.current_rc与sedona_create_release.current_git_tag来生成本页脚本。

手动 close 并 release Maven 包¶
- 在 https://repository.apache.org 的
staging repository中找到 Sedona 暂存仓库,点击Close。 - staging repo close 完成后,再点击
Release。
9. 发布 Sedona Python¶
创建 GitHub release 后,Sedona GitHub CI 会自动把 wheel 文件发布到 PyPI。
10. 发布 Sedona Zeppelin¶

12. 发布文档网站¶
- 在本地仓库中把 1.9.0 的 Git tag check out 到名为
branch-1.9.0的分支。 - 把下载链接添加到 Download 页面。
- 把新闻添加到
docs/index.md。 - 将该分支的更改推送到 GitHub。
- GitHub CI 会自动捕捉这些更改并部署到
website分支。 - 通常 此仓库 会按日自动发布该网站。
